Why Rewrite Articles? Revealing the Benefits

The reasons for rewriting articles are diverse and engaging. It's not merely about taking the simple path; it's often a tactical choice driven by particular content objectives. Here are some crucial advantages of employing article rewriting:

  • Avoiding Plagiarism: Perhaps the most vital advantage of rewriting is to create distinct content that prevents plagiarism. When utilizing info from existing sources, just copying and pasting, even with small alterations, is inappropriate and can have extreme consequences, specifically in scholastic and professional contexts. Rewriting enables the incorporation of information from different sources while making sure creativity and scholastic stability.
  • Improving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Search engines like Google prioritize fresh and unique content. Rewriting existing articles supplies a chance to develop brand-new content around relevant keywords and subjects, improving a website's SEO. By rephrasing and restructuring content, while preserving its core message, you can create content that is both useful and optimized for search engines, bring in more natural traffic.
  • Adjusting Content for Different Audiences: Content initially composed for a particular audience might not resonate with another. Rewriting permits customizing the tone, design, complexity, and examples to match the particular requirements and understanding of a brand-new target group. For example, a technical article can be reworded in easier language to attract a general audience, or an article can be adjusted into a more official white paper for a company audience.
  • Refreshing and Updating Stale Content: Websites and blog sites frequently build up a wealth of older content. While this content might still be valuable, it might become outdated or less engaging in time. Rewriting these articles enables updating information, including brand-new data, and improving readability, reviving valuable resources and extending their life span.
  • Producing Multiple Versions of the Same Content: For marketing and advertising functions, it's often useful to have several variations of the same core message. Rewriting enables for the creation of various variations of an article for different platforms and purposes, such as website content, blog posts, social networks updates, and e-mail newsletters. This guarantees consistency in messaging while customizing the discussion to each specific channel.
  • Conserving Time and Resources: Creating original content from scratch needs significant effort and time-- from research study and detailing to composing and editing. Rewriting can substantially reduce the time and resources required to produce brand-new content, particularly when you have a solid structure of information in an existing article. This performance can be vital for content developers and organizations running under tight deadlines or with restricted budget plans.
  • Broadening on Existing Ideas: Sometimes, an existing article supplies an excellent starting point however might benefit from further elaboration, much deeper analysis, or the addition of additional perspectives. Rewriting offers the opportunity to expand on the original ideas, dig into specific elements in more detail, and add brand-new insights and examples, developing a richer and more thorough piece of content.

Strategies for Effective Article Rewriting: A Toolkit for Transformation

Rewriting is not a one-size-fits-all process. Efficient rewriting involves using a variety of methods to genuinely transform the initial text into something brand-new and important. Here are some key techniques:

  • Paraphrasing: This is the most essential method, including revealing the exact same ideas utilizing different words and syntax. It's more than simply synonym swapping; it requires comprehending the underlying significance and re-articulating it in your own voice.
  • Summing up: Condensing a longer article into a much shorter, more concise version while retaining the essential information. This works for creating abstracts, intros, or shorter variations of articles for platforms with character limits.
  • Restructuring: Reorganizing the article's structure, altering the order of paragraphs, or grouping information in a different way. This can improve the circulation of the article, enhance clearness, and provide the info in a fresh and appealing way.
  • Adding New Information and Examples: Integrating brand-new data, data, examples, case studies, or viewpoints to enrich the initial content and offer a more thorough understanding of the topic. This elevates the reworded article beyond a mere copy and contributes original value.
  • Changing the Tone and Style: Adjusting the writing style, tone, and voice to fit a particular audience or purpose. This might involve making the writing more formal or informal, technical or accessible, persuasive or helpful, depending on the desired result.
  • Integrating Multiple Sources: Synthesizing info from a number of different articles on the very same subject to create a new, thorough piece of content. This technique involves not just rewriting individual articles but incorporating and synthesizing info from numerous sources into a cohesive and initial narrative.
  • Updating Outdated Information: Replacing out-of-date facts, data, examples, and referrals with current information to ensure the article is precise and appropriate. This is particularly essential for subjects that are quickly developing, such as technology or existing occasions.

Q4: What is the difference between paraphrasing and rewriting?

A: Paraphrasing is a particular strategy within rewriting. Paraphrasing includes expressing a particular sentence, paragraph, or concept in your own words while keeping the initial meaning and frequently the very same level of detail. Rewriting is a broader term that incorporates paraphrasing however also consists of summarizing, restructuring, including new information, changing tone, and other strategies to substantially transform an entire article or piece of content. Rewriting typically involves numerous paraphrasing steps along with other transformative actions.

Q5: Is it legal to rewrite an article I found online?

A: Generally, yes, it is legal to rewrite an article you find online for your own usage, offered you are not participating in copyright violation or plagiarism. Copyright law protects the expression of ideas, not the ideas themselves. You can legally utilize the details and concepts from an article for your own work, as long as you express them in your own original way and do not straight copy protected elements like comprehensive text or distinct creative aspects without approval. Nevertheless, if you are preparing to republish or disperse the reworded article, you require to be more conscious of copyright and reasonable use principles and ought to preferably develop something considerably transformative. Always regard copyright and characteristic sources where proper.
